Boomers are built the same way GHS has always built them: nickel-plated steel wrapped tightly around a round core wire. That construction is what gives them their signature bite and sustain, and why they hold their tone longer than you’d expect from a standard roundwound set. Fresh out of the pack, they’re bright and snappy; even as they break in, they keep enough clarity to cut through a mix instead of going flat and lifeless like a set that’s overdue for a change.
Gauge breakdown for this Thin/Thick set (010-052):
- 010
- 013
- 017
- DY30
- DY44
- DY52
